7 Smart Lighting Mistakes to Avoid

 

1. Using the Wrong Colour Temperature

Many homeowners use cool white (6000K+) everywhere.

Problem: Feels like an office or clinic
Fix:

  • Living room: Warm white (2700K–3000K)
  • Kitchen: Neutral white (4000K)

 

2. Overusing RGB Lighting

RGB lights are fun but too much looks cheap.

Problem: The lighting feels overly flashy and lacks a premium
Fix: Use RGB as accent lighting only, not your main light source.

 

3. No Lighting Layers

Relying on one ceiling light only.

Problem: Flat and boring space
Fix: Combine:

  • Ambient lighting (main lights)
  • Task lighting (desk, kitchen) 
  • Accent lighting (feature walls)

 

4. Ignoring Smart Automation

Manual switching defeats the purpose of a smart home.

Problem: Inconvenience
Fix: Automate:

  • Lights turn on when you enter
  • Night mode dimming
  • Scheduled lighting scenes

 

5. Poor Placement of Smart Lights

Even good lights fail with bad placement.

Problem: Shadows, glare
Fix:

  • Avoid direct glare on eyes
  • Highlight key areas (TV wall, dining table)

 

6. Mixing Too Many Light Colours

Different bulbs with different tones.

Problem: Inconsistent, messy look
Fix: Stick to a consistent colour temperature per room.

 

7. Choosing Cheap, Low-Quality Products

Budget lights may flicker or fail quickly.

Problem: Looks cheap and unreliable
Fix: Invest in trusted smart lighting systems.

What to Do When Your Smart Devices Stop Responding to Voice Commands

 

Everyday tasks are simplified with voice control. You won't even have to move an inch to control the lights, music, and door locks. However, things might stop functioning, though. You talk, yet it has no response. When you rely too much on your smart devices for everyday tasks, this can be extremely inconvenient. More Malaysian homes are adopting voice control technology. For ease, safety, and convenience, families rely on it. If it breaks, it can ruin your home automation system. Fortunately, the majority of problems are straightforward and just need a little time to resolve.

Why does it matter?

Failed voice commands are more than an inconvenience. Comfort, safety, and efficiency are all impacted. Homeowners may experience anxiety or confusion, for instance, if their security locks do not respond or if their lights do not turn on at night. When automation is trustworthy, people have more faith in it. People will stop using the product and the advantages they gained from it if it breaks frequently.

1.Check Your Internet Connection

The internet is typically required for voice assistants. The commands you send will not be processed if your Wi-Fi connection is weak or disconnected. The majority of the time, this is the reason why systems fail. It is possible that your lights will stop responding. For instance, your router restarts during a period of heavy rain or when it is being serviced. Attempt to open a website on your mobile device. The problem likely lies with your network if it does not load. Usually, this issue can be resolved by restarting your router.

2. Confirm the Voice Assistant Is Hearing You Clearly

The voice assistant is working normally but sometimes it cannot hear your command properly due the noise at the background or microphone blockage that can affect the recognition. For example, you try to speak to the voice assistant but the sounds from TV are too loud so the voice assistant can't hear what you are saying. Try to stay close with the voice assistant before giving voice commands. 

3. Make Sure Devices Still Have Power

It sounds simple enough, but power issues are surprisingly common. Devices can become unresponsive for a variety of reasons: the plug isn't connected, the battery is drained, or the circuit breaker has flipped. For example, if a smart bulb goes out of power, the voice command won't work because the bulb is off. Before you think something is broken, check the switches, plugs, and battery levels.

4. Restart the Device or App

Like computers and phones, automation systems sometimes need to be restarted. Rebooting the device fixes temporary problems and refreshes the connection. If your voice assistant stops working after an app update, try restarting the assistant, the phone app, and the device. A lot of homeowners are astonished at how often this quick remedy works.

5. Check If the Device Is Still Connected to the System

After changing the network, updating the password, or replacing the router, devices may lose their connection. The assistant can't find the device when this happens. For example, your automation system might still be using the previous Wi-Fi password if you just changed it. Usually, reconnecting the device through the app gives you back control. This is a common problem that professionals run into when they upgrade their home internet.

6. Review Your Voice Command or Device Name

Voice assistants need to know the exact name. Old commands may not work anymore if you change the name of a room or device. If you change "Living Room Light" to "Hall Light," for instance, saying the old name won't function anymore. Always double-check that the names of the devices in your app match the terms you use. This little thing often causes problems, but it's easy to repair.

7. Update Your Software and System

Apps or software that are not up-to-date can make devices not work together. Updates make it easier for devices to talk to each other and keep them safer. For instance, if you haven't updated your voice assistant app in months, it might not work right with newer devices. Usually, things work smoothly again after updating both the app and the device's software. A lot of people don't do updates, but they are necessary to keep things stable.

Overall, issues with voice control are typically not a sign of major system malfunctions. Frequently, they arise from minor faults such as inconsistent internet connectivity, unclear orders, device disconnections, or missed updates. When homeowners understand these common causes, they can resolve issues more quickly and remove unnecessary stress.

How to Automate Your Home for Holiday Parties


The holiday season is all about having fun, eating good food, and spending time with your loved ones but, let's be honest, hosting a party can sometimes feel overwhelming. Between changing the lighting, playing the appropriate music, and ensuring that everyone is at ease, it's easy to become preoccupied with the tension rather than the enjoyment. This is where home automation comes in. Your house can handle the minor details like turning on festive lights, playing your favorite Christmas playlist, and keeping the space cool with a single tap or a simple setup, allowing you to relax and enjoy the festivities with your guests.

Why does it matter?

Imagine greeting your guests with the ideal lighting, cheerful music and a comfortable temperature with just a simple tap. Smart home automation allows you to host warmly and effortlessly. Smart automation adds confidence and delight to every celebration for Malaysian families that value efficient solutions that blend fun and safety.

1. Set the Mood with Smart Lighting

Lighting is the important thing that can change the atmosphere at a party. By using smart lighting, you don't need to keep running to switches. Instead, you can just program your lights to change colours and match it with the situation. For example, during Christmas, you can set your living room lights to glow in red and green, while for a New Year’s party, you can switch them to sparkling white and gold.

2. Play Festive Music with Smart Audio 

Nothing connects people like music and you can ensure that the celebration never pauses with entertaining music. Smart speakers can change the music or adjust the volume without you having to pause what you're doing. For instance,you could make a cheerful playlist that begins as soon as your guests arrive, plays calmly during dinner and changes to energetic songs when it's time to dance. The most amazing part? The music flows as naturally as the celebration itself because everything can be controlled from your phone or even with a simple voice command.

3. Welcome Guest with Motion Sensors

Smart motion sensors can instantly make your guests feel at home and first impressions do matter. Motion sensors can light up your porch, hallway, or living room automatically when someone enters. For instance, you don't need to press a button to have the lights guide your guests inside when they step onto your porch, they can be turned on automatically. In addition to making your house feel cozier, this also adds a sense of security, particularly for parties held late at night.

4. Create a “Holiday Party” Scene

The ability to combine multiple devices into a single "scene" is among automation's best features. It is possible to set everything up at once with a single tap. A "Holiday Party" scene could be set up, for instance, with the main lights dimmed, colorful string lights turned on, your festive playlist playing, and the air conditioner set to a comfortable temperature.

5. Keep Things Safe with Smart Security

People often show up and leave at parties, and it can be challenging to keep track of everything. Smart security systems allow you to maintain control without disrupting your enjoyment. For instance, smart locks enable you to provide temporary access codes to close friends or family members to assist with setup. You won't have to be concerned about misplacing extra keys or leaving doors unlocked in this manner.

6. Control Everything from One App 

Walking around the house to adjust the air conditioner, lights, or music is the last thing you want to do when you're hosting. Smart home automation allows you to manage everything from a single, easy-to-use phone app. For instance, you can quickly tap to turn down the music without getting up from the table if it seems too loud while people are having conversations. Also, you can quickly adjust the air conditioner if the room becomes too warm.

7. Save Energy While You Celebrate

Holiday celebrations usually end in hours of music, lights, and air conditioning, which might increase your electricity costs. You can celebrate without worrying about waste thanks to smart home automation. For instance, you can program the air conditioner to turn down once the space is less crowded or set timers for the decorative lights to turn off after the party. In this manner, your house remains cozy and festive while using less energy.

Holiday parties should be about fun, connection, and making memories, not stress. It's about letting technology handle the small details so you can concentrate on what's most important: spending time with your family and friends.
